Definitions:

Refreshment Breaks

Short pauses in work or activities intended to allow individuals to rest and rejuvenate, often involving snacks or drinks.

Safe Working Conditions

The provision of an environment for employees that minimizes risks and hazards, ensuring their health and safety.

Satisfier Factors

Elements of a job that can lead to satisfaction and motivate employees by fulfilling intrinsic desires.

Two-Factor Theory

A psychological theory proposing that employee motivation is influenced by hygiene factors that can prevent dissatisfaction and motivators that can create satisfaction.
